Output 2ed11ffaeffd3716ddaa1e01bc9de2a80ee7ce2bbf37d80ca5641e2d3a92bd37:0

value
43880000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8c65881c3be5ead6a10878927d221cdf0ff2325 OP_EQUAL
address
3MTDVHK5AafPNrpMgvyWyC4yoyXMNycvfe
transaction
2ed11ffaeffd3716ddaa1e01bc9de2a80ee7ce2bbf37d80ca5641e2d3a92bd37
confirmations
467149
spent
true